One such career path that has gained popularity is the montage career. A montage career refers to a professional journey that comprises multiple, distinct roles or industries, often blending artistic and technical skills. In this article, we will explore the diverse world of montage careers, highlighting their benefits, challenges, and the various paths available.
Montage careers have become increasingly appealing to individuals seeking a sense of purpose and autonomy in their work. By combining different roles or industries, professionals can create a unique career path that reflects their passions and strengths. For instance, a graphic designer with a passion for photography may also work as a photographer, while a software developer with a love for writing may also work as a tech journalist. The possibilities are endless, and the benefits of a montage career are numerous.
Navigating the Montage Career Landscape
To succeed in a montage career, it's essential to understand the various paths available. Here are a few examples:
- Multipotentialites: Individuals with multiple passions and skills who pursue careers that combine different fields, such as technology, art, and writing.
- Slash careers: Professionals who balance multiple roles or industries, often on a part-time basis, such as a writer, editor, and social media manager.
- Hybrid careers: Careers that blend different industries or roles, such as a data scientist with a background in environmental science.
Each of these paths offers a unique set of benefits and challenges. For instance, multipotentialites may face the challenge of balancing multiple projects and clients, while slash career professionals may need to navigate different work environments and expectations.

Challenges and Limitations
While montage careers offer numerous benefits, they also present challenges and limitations. Here are a few:
- Uncertainty: Montage careers often involve working on a project-by-project basis, which can lead to uncertainty and unpredictability.
- Skillset management: Managing multiple skills and industries requires ongoing learning and professional development.
- Networking: Building a professional network across different industries and roles can be time-consuming and challenging.
